CO2 fractional ablative laser is a type of laser treatment commonly used to address skin irregularities such as wrinkles, scars, and discoloration. The laser works by targeting and removing a fraction of the skin's surface, which stimulates the production of collagen and improves the overall tone and texture of the skin. Unlike other laser treatments, the CO2 fractional ablative laser is a non-invasive procedure that requires no downtime. It is an effective and safe way to reduce the appearance of wrinkles and other skin irregularities and can be used on any part of the body. At Dr Sknn, we offer an advanced Fractional CO2 Laser treatment that promotes new skin production and is suitable for all skin types. The laser emits mid-infrared light at 10,600 nm and treats a range of aesthetic concerns, including fine lines, wrinkles, pigmented lesions, skin surface irregularities, enlarged pores, texture, unwanted scars, sun damage, stretch marks, and loose skin. This methodical and precise treatment results in a faster healing process, ultimately improving the thickness and hydration of the skin for a healthier, youthful, and glowing appearance.

At Dr Skn, when you book a consultation for Fractional CO2 Laser treatment, our experienced medical professionals will perform a thorough medical history review, physical examination and take photographs of the area being treated. This will provide an opportunity for you to discuss any concerns, expectations, results or questions you may have about the treatment. We will also discuss any post-treatment advice and risks associated with the treatment, ensuring that you have a full understanding before signing a consent form. If it is a new area being treated, a small patch test will be performed to ensure suitability. For individuals with skin type III or above, a topical application of serum or product may be needed for 4 weeks prior to treatment. Safety and eligibility for the treatment are our top priorities at Dr Skn, which is why we perform a full consultation and patch test to ensure that the treatment is right for you. Following a successful patch test, we can proceed with the treatment after 48 hours. However, please note that the patch test may be extended to 2 weeks if certain medications are found during your medical history review.
